आपद्धर्मनिर्णयः — विश्वामित्र-श्वपचसंवादः
Apaddharma Determination: Dialogue of Viśvāmitra and the Śvapaca
अमित्रो मित्रतां याति मित्र चापि प्रदुष्यति । सामर्थ्ययोगात् कार्याणामनित्या वै सदा गति:
amitraḥ mitratāṁ yāti mitraṁ cāpi praduṣyati | sāmarthyayogāt kāryāṇām anityā vai sadā gatiḥ ||
Bhīṣma berkata: “Oleh daya keadaan dan kemampuan yang berubah-ubah dalam urusan dunia, musuh dapat beralih menjadi sahabat, dan sahabat pun dapat ternoda oleh permusuhan. Sesungguhnya, arus persahabatan dan permusuhan tidak pernah tetap; ia senantiasa tak kekal.”
भीष्म उवाच
Relationships of friendship and enmity are not permanent; they change according to shifting circumstances, capacities, and practical interests. Therefore one should judge situations with discernment rather than assuming fixed loyalties.
In Shanti Parva, Bhishma instructs Yudhishthira on dharma and practical wisdom after the war. Here he highlights the instability of alliances: an enemy can become a friend, and a friend can turn hostile, depending on the changing dynamics of worldly affairs.
